How to determine the lateral opening reinforcement ring?

As the title suggests, is the reinforcement ring with DN100 on the cover the same as the reinforcement ring with DN100 on the shell? Are they all selected from JB/T4736-2002?

Whether it is a head or a cylinder, if it is a normal connection, it is fine to select the reinforcement ring according to the relevant standards; if it is not a normal connection and the reinforcement ring is not circular, it is sufficient to ensure the width of the reinforcement ring.
